Scottish vs Immigrants from South Central Asia Unemployment Among Ages 45 to 54 years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 524,336,478 people shows a significant positive correlation between the proportion of Scottish and unemployment rate among population between the ages 45 and 54 in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.687 and weighted average of 4.1%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 457,202,919 people shows a weak negative corre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from South Central Asia and unemployment rate among population between the ages 45 and 54 in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.262 and weighted average of 4.2%, a difference of 0.84%.
